MG Motor India has rolled out the first production unit of the MG Comet EV, which is all set to launch in India on April 19th. The unit has been produced at the company’s Halol plant in Gujarat. As anticipated, the MG Comet EV is designed to be an affordable electric car for the Indian market, with a focus on being suitable for city driving. It is based on the Global Small Electric Vehicle (GSEV) platform of SAIC-GM-Wuling (SGMW) and features a solid steel chassis, high-strength body, and 17 hot stamping panels. The car has a two-spoke steering wheel with iPod-inspired controls and is expected to be priced competitively, likely under Rs 10 lakh.

Apart from white, the MG Comet EV will be available in blue, green, yellow, and pink colour options.

MG Comet EV features

The MG Comet EV is equipped with various technology features such as the Internet of Vehicles (IoV), multimedia, and connected features. The vehicle has a dashboard with two large screens called the ‘Intelligent Tech Dashboard,’ which comprises a 10.25-inch head unit and a 10.25-inch digital cluster. The entertainment system has widgets of different dimensions, with three fully customizable pages providing access to a range of entertainment, navigation, and connectivity options.

MG Comet EV specifications and price

The MG Comet EV is a three-door hatchback, measuring 2,974mm in length, 1,631mm in height, and 1,505mm in width. It will be powered by a 20kWh battery pack and is expected to have a range of approximately 250km, certified by iCAT. The car could produce approximately 45 bhp at the rear axle and 110Nm of peak torque. The EV might come equipped with features such as an electric parking brake, hill-start assist, keyless entry and go, drive modes, Android Auto, Apple CarPlay, and voice commands.

The MG Comet EV price in India hasn’t been announced yet, but it is speculated to cost under Rs 10 lakh. This will make it the most affordable EV from MG in the country yet.
